What's the difference between 'grey water' and 'black water' for my insurance claim?

Category 2 'grey water' from an appliance leak contains significant contamination and requires specific antimicrobial treatment. Category 3 'black water' from sewage or flooding is highly pathogenic. Proper categorization dictates the S500 remediation protocol. Installing IoT leak sensors, like Moen Flo, can provide a 5-8% premium credit in CA by proving rapid detection and loss mitigation.

What should I do first when I discover a major leak?

Immediately locate and shut off the main water valve. This is the critical first step in 'loss of use' mitigation to stop the water source. Why does my floor in Homeland feel dry but you say it's still wet?

Moisture is measured in Grains Per Pound (GPP) of air, not by touch. The structural dry standard for Homeland is 40 GPP at 70°F. A 'dry' surface can still have high vapor pressure, driving moisture into studs and subfloors. We use psychrometric calculations and moisture mapping to meet this S500 standard, preventing hidden damage.
